You can fill out an adoption application online on our official website. Hi, please let me introduce myself, my name is Sarah and I am a Lab/Jack Russell Terrier. I am house trained and crate trained, and love to go on walks and sniff around a securely fenced backyard.  Did I tell you that its me that pick all the tomatoes from the plants in the yard ? I am also spayed and have had all of my shots. Sarah was abused by her first human family, so she finds it hard to trust new people and has fear aggression. It will take time to gain Sarah's trust and multiple meetings.  She needs an owner that can give her guidance (and plenty of treats) in situations when she feels insecure. After meeting a trainer Sarah have improved a lot and she responds to her special verbal command.  A training class would be a great adventure for Sarah and her new family. She will excel and perform as an A-student, she likes to learn and is eager to please. Building a relationship with Sarah will be time well spent, once she has overcome her insecurity and fear she is a GREAT active, loyal, and loving dog.  Please come and meet me,  I need is a chance to find my permanent home. Older children only pleas e.    Happy Days Dog and Cat Rescue microchips all dogs and cats before adoption. Microchips are implanted between the shoulder blades and are another form of identification should the animal get lost. The microchips are registered to  Happy Days Dog and Cat Rescue. The adopter's information is added once the adoption is complete. The adopter is responsible for a $19.99/Year registration fee or a $69.00/Lifetime registration fee to change information.  Dogs and Cats still need to have collar with tags should they get lost.
